Interacts with Students, Emphasises Competitive Exam Preparation and AI-Based Learning

Location: Rajnandgaon, India
In a move aimed at strengthening quality education and digital learning in government institutions, In-Charge Secretary Avinash Champawat conducted a comprehensive inspection of PM SHRI School Dongargarh on Monday.
During the visit, the Secretary reviewed academic activities, teaching methodologies, digital learning systems, and available educational infrastructure. He interacted warmly with students, encouraging them to actively participate in academic and extracurricular activities while sharing suggestions for upcoming summer camp programmes based on students’ interests.

Champawat directed school authorities to ensure structured preparation for national-level competitive examinations such as NEET and JEE by optimally utilising institutional resources. Stressing the importance of modern education, he instructed teachers to expand digital classroom usage and provide students access to effective online courses and skill-based learning modules.
While inspecting the computer laboratory, he emphasised introducing advanced learning opportunities in Artificial Intelligence (AI) so that students remain aligned with emerging technological trends. He also instructed teachers to further improve classroom teaching standards and ensure a student-centric learning environment.

The Secretary asked the district education administration to maintain continuous monitoring of academic activities to guarantee quality education and a modern learning ecosystem in government schools.
District Collector Jitendra Yadav, along with senior district officials including the Divisional Forest Officer, CEO Zila Panchayat, Sub-Divisional Magistrate, and District Education Officer, remained present during the inspection in Rajnandgaon.
